This client has been awarded the Vanguard project under the Offshore Wind Action and is seeking an experienced Cost Engineer to support the project during the Construction Phase. The Cost Engineer will be responsible for comprehensive cost control, forecasting, and financial oversight to ensure accurate and transparent project performance management.

Key Responsibilities

  • Cost Forecasting & Financial Monitoring
    • Develop, maintain, and administer cost forecasts for the Offshore Wind Project from Investment Decision through to Final Completion.
    • Maintain an accurate schedule of forecasted cash flows for the full project duration.
    • Record, assess, and monitor the financial impact of change requests; communicate outcomes clearly to the Project Management Team.
  • Cost Control & Expenditure Management
    • Control and monitor total project expenditure.
    • Verify and check invoices and claims submitted by suppliers, vendors, and subcontractors to ensure correct capture, alignment with contracts, and accurate cost recording.
    • Identify, assess, and track financial risks and present findings to the Project Finance Director.
  • Reporting & Financial Compliance
    • Support monthly project reporting, including preparing financial information required for Project Finance obligations and shareholder updates.
    • Monitor FX hedge positions and maintain all necessary inputs for hedge accounting processes.
    • Support valuation activities for OFTO assets and provide input into the regulated divestment transaction process.
    • Ensure adherence to internal financial controls, such as Delegation of Authority guidelines, project-specific shareholder agreement requirements, and local country compliance procedures.
  • Stakeholder Collaboration
    • Develop and maintain strong working relationships with internal stakeholders.
    • Provide clear and transparent visibility of financial status, analytical insights, and issues to both project management and line management.

Key Qualifications & Experience

  • Proven knowledge and understanding of construction contracts within the renewables sector or comparable large infrastructure projects (essential).
  • Advanced proficiency in Excel (essential).
  • Experience with SAP or similar ERP systems (advantageous).
  • Fluency in English (essential); additional European languages are a plus.
  • Quantity surveyor qualification or similar certification (advantageous).
  • Strong communication and organizational skills.
  • Ability to work effectively in a dynamic, international environment with an entrepreneurial mindset.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age relationships with multiple stakeholders across a matrix organisation.
